What if i uses 27s on my rzr pro 4 seater
You will probably be suck alot on top of peaks. My recommendation is atleast a 30" on a 2 seater and a 32" on a 4 seater for the extra length. Thanks for watching!
You can adjust the suspension to give you the ground clearance back. Not saying it won't ride like crap but im getting ready to try the same thing in another month when I get my comp cut tires back. My 30 inch rear when comp cut is 22.5 lbs originally 27.5lbs
